It is a popular festival rooted in tradition since 1502 whose emblematic figures are the Blancs-Moussis. Characters dressed in a white cape and hood with a masked face with a long trumpet nose, they bombard the crowd with confetti and flog the audience with pig bladders. This mischievous and ghostly silhouette appeared when the prince abbot forbade to wear the monastic robe at carnival. The inhabitants of Stavelot then decided to parody the costume by putting on a white cape and a mask with a long red nose.
